Aegean Evening 2 May - Cambridge
2 May 2000

Edward Thackray, President, Rotary Club of Cambridge, hosted a dinner at Chilford Hall, Cambridge, in the presence of HRH Crown Prince Alexander and Crown Princess Katherine of Yugoslavia, to support the work of getting caravans to help the victims of the earthquakes in Greece and Turkey.

Rotarian Victor Bugg and Honorary Rotarian Sam Alper were honoured for their work with the caravan project by the presentation of Paul Harris Fellowships by Crown Princess Katherine.

Rotarian Paul Weatherill of The Rotary Club of Wattton and District, a club of 29 members, was praised for his efforts in getting 12 caravans to Southampton. (Not bad for a club of 29 "Geriatric Hooligans" as PDG John King described them!) Click here to see the article.
